[0003] In the process of realizing the present invention, the inventor found that there are at least the following problems in the prior art: At present, the common coupling guards have realized the main functions of protection and observation, but they are used in harsh industrial and mining environments such as underground coal mines. The obvious disadvantages are that the equipment is noisy and difficult to maintain
In terms of noise reduction, in the roadway with high noise in the underground working face of the coal mine, the coupling is used as a rotary component, and its surface has a gap, and the noise generated during high-speed rotation is relatively large, so the noise source needs to be controlled. No special design is made, only the shield itself is used as a way to cut off the sound wave propagation path
Maintenance difficulties include two aspects: one is that the daily maintenance and operation of the coupling is inconvenient without dismantling the coupling guard, and the other is that when the coupling guard needs to be disassembled, due to its own fixing method Difficulty in disassembly
In addition, in coal mines with large dust or loose roofs, there may be a problem of broken coal falling during equipment operation. Coal slag falling into the coupling may cause equipment damage, and even the coal slag is thrown out by the rotating shaft and hurts people.

Abstract

The invention discloses a double-layer noise reduction type coupler protective cover, which relates to the technical field of rotating machinery protection, is applied to an underground coal mine, and comprises a protective cover body with inverted U-shaped openings in the front side and the rear side, and an interlayer arranged on the protective cover body and used for insulating sound; the fixing plates are arranged on the two sides of the bottom end of the protective cover body and flush with the bottom end of the protective cover body, and the sound insulation cotton is arranged on the inner side of the interlayer and is in a concave-convex wave shape. Noise generated by a coupler connected with a motor or a reduction gearbox can be isolated through the interlayer of the protective cover body, the protective cover body is prevented from generating resonance through the arrangement of the interlayer, and secondary propagation of the noise is formed. Openings are formed in the two ends of the protective cover body, pollution of particles in the working environment to the coupler is effectively prevented, and the risk that after the coupler runs for a too long time, an elastic body is damaged, broken and thrown out to hurt people can also be prevented.

technical field [0001] The invention relates to the technical field of rotating machinery protection, in particular to a double-layer noise-reducing type shaft coupling protective cover. Background technique [0002] With the gradual enhancement of the concept of safety production in the industrial industry, the application of equipment protection is becoming more and more extensive. Spindle couplings such as reciprocating pumps, motors, fans, and gearboxes are in a state of high-speed operation for a long time. If they are not protected, foreign objects may enter the couplings, causing hidden dangers of failure. Therefore, using the protective cover on the high-speed rotating device of the rotary power machine can play a role of safety isolation.
